
NDC Presidential candidate Peter Obi and the Swiss Ambassador to Nigeria, Mr. Patrick Egloff
Nigeria Democratic Congress (NDC) presidential candidate, Peter Obi, on Wednesday disclosed that he held talks with the Swiss Ambassador to Nigeria, Mr. Patrick Egloff, on strengthening cooperation in key sectors critical to Nigeria’s development.
Obi made this known in a post shared on his official X handle, where he described the meeting as productive and focused on advancing Nigeria’s development agenda through stronger international partnerships.
According to him, the discussion centred on sectors such as education, healthcare and poverty reduction, which he identified as essential drivers of sustainable national development.
Reflecting on the meeting, Obi wrote: “Yesterday, I met with the Swiss Ambassador to Nigeria, Mr. Patrick Egloff, and we had a productive and engaging discussion on our country’s developmental journey, with particular emphasis on the critical sectors that drive development: education, healthcare, and lifting people out of poverty.”
The former Anambra State governor also commended the Swiss Confederation for its longstanding support to Nigeria across several sectors.
He acknowledged Switzerland’s contributions to economic development, humanitarian interventions, cultural cooperation and peace-building efforts, particularly in Nigeria’s North-East.
Obi stated: “I expressed my gratitude for the invaluable contributions of the Swiss Confederation to Nigeria’s development, especially its support for critical economic, cultural, humanitarian, and peace-building initiatives, particularly in the North-East.”
He stressed that expanding partnerships based on shared values and a common commitment to improving the lives of citizens would help accelerate national development.
In his words: “Building stronger partnerships founded on shared values and a commitment to human development remains essential to creating a more prosperous and inclusive Nigeria.”
Obi concluded the message with his signature campaign slogan: “A New Nigeria is POssible.”
